The musculus uvulae [1] (also muscle of uvula, uvular muscle, or palatouvularis muscle [2]) is a bilaterally muscle of the soft palate (one of five such muscles) that acts to shorten the uvula when both muscles contract. [3] It forms most of the mass of the uvula. [2] It is innervated by the pharyngeal plexus of vagus nerve (cranial nerve X ...
The uvula (pl.: uvulas or uvulae), also known as the palatine uvula or staphyle, is a conic projection from the back edge of the middle of the soft palate, composed of connective tissue containing a number of racemose glands, and some muscular fibers. [1] [2] It also contains many serous glands, which produce thin saliva. [3] It is only found ...
To check the uvula, a tongue blade is pressed down on the patient's tongue and the patient is asked to say "ah"; the uvula should look like a pendant in the midline and rise along the soft palate. Abnormal findings include deviation of the uvula from the midline, an asymmetrical rise of the soft palate or uvula and redness of either.

The nucleus ambiguus controls the motor innervation of ipsilateral muscles of the soft palate, pharynx, larynx, and upper esophagus. Lesions of nucleus ambiguus result in nasal speech, dysphagia, dysphonia, and deviation of the uvula toward the contralateral side. Müller's sign is the pulsation or bobbing of the uvula that occurs during systole. [1] It can be seen in patients with severe aortic insufficiency. Müller's sign is caused by an increased stroke volume. [citation needed] Müller's sign is named for Friedrich von Müller, a German physician. [citation needed]
